1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on-line through which an extended URL may be converted right into a shorter, far more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the first extensive URL when frequented.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-recognised sam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social websites platforms like Twitter, wherever character boundaries for posts manufactured it challenging to share extensive URLs.

two.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ener generally includes the subsequent factors:

World-wide-web Interface: This is the front-finish element where people can enter their prolonged URLs and obtain shortened versions. It can be an easy sort over a Online page.
Databases: A database is important to retail outlet the mapping in between the initial prolonged URL plus the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L solutions like MongoDB can be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that will take the short URL and redirects the user for the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is generally executed in the net server or an software lay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ners present an API to ensure that third-bash pur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ial extensive URLs.
3.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a brief a person. A number of strategies is often utilized, for example:

Hashing: The lengthy URL is often hashed into a set-measurement string, which serves since the limited URL. However, hash collisions (distinct URLs leading to the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A person prevalent strategy is to use Base62 encoding (which employs sixty two characters: 0-nine, A-Z, plus a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ds for the entry during the databases. This method ensures that the small URL is as small as is possible.
Random String Generation: A further approach is always to make a random string of a set duration (e.g., 6 people) and check if it’s by now in use inside the databases. Otherwise, it’s assigned towards the very long URL.
4. Databases Management
The databases schema for a URL shortener is normally simple, with two Most important fields:

ID: A singular identifier for each UR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The brief Edition on the URL, normally stored as a singular string.
In combination with these, you might like to keep metadata including the generation date, expiration day, and the quantity of occasions the limited URL continues to be acc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is a important A part of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a person clicks on a brief URL, the assistance really should quickly retrieve the original URL from your database and redirect the user employing an HTTP 301 (lasting redirect) or 302 (temporary redirect) status code.

Overall performance is essential listed here, as the procedure must be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val procedure.

six. Security Factors
Stability is a significant wor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-get together safety companies to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Avoidance: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can avert abuse by spammers trying to produce Countless brief URLs.
seven.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to handle numerous UR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ors across a number of servers to handle significant masses.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into different services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ners typically present analytics to trace how often a brief URL is clicked, where the targeted traffic is coming from, along with other valuable metrics. This involves logging Each individual red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
